Why Fast Water Extraction Matters in Payson
Most water damage emergencies in Payson start with spring basement flooding and frozen pipe bursts requiring rapid extraction. From the second water touches the property, every minute changes what gets saved and what gets ripped out.
Payson, Illinois experiences heavy spring rains and freezing temperatures, increasing the risk of basement flooding and frozen pipe bursts. These conditions can lead to sudden water damage events that require immediate attention to prevent long-term structural issues.

Local mold risk: Payson's moderate humidity levels can create an environment conducive to mold growth within 48-72 hours after water damage. Prompt water extraction and drying are critical to prevent mold contamination and health risks.
